NettetUstekinumab prevents the interaction of IL-12 and IL-23 with their cell surface receptors, and thus blocks T helper (Th)-1 IL-12 and Th-17 IL-23 inflammatory pathways. Ustekinumab has been evaluated in the treatment of various chronic immune-mediated diseases including, psoriasis, psoriatic arthritis, Crohn's disease, and multiple sclerosis. Nettet13. apr. 2024 · Crohn's disease (CD) risk is associated with low fibre and zinc intakes, high potassium intake, pro-inflammatory diet 1 and ultra-processed foods 2 whereas ulcerative colitis (UC) risk is associated with high n-6 and low n-3 fatty acids as well as high red meat intakes. 3, 4 These results were adjusted for multiple confounders such …
